#bf728c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bf728c is composed of 74.9% red, 44.7%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.3% magenta, 26.7%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 339.7 degrees, a saturation of 37.6% and a lightness of 59.8%. #bf728c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#7f0019.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#bf728c color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#bf728c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bf728c has RGB values of R:191, G:114,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.27,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12546700.
